佇列狀態端點會提供葉節點佇列的即時資料,包括預估等待時間、服務專員空檔、預約回電時段容量、營業時間和節慶假日。語音 AI 系統可據此動態決定是否要將通話轉接給真人服務專員,或提供排定的回撥時間給來電者。詳情請參閱「佇列狀態」。
佇列狀態端點工作流程
佇列狀態端點會透過 Apps API 公開,並由語音 AI 平台或協調服務等受信任的伺服器端應用程式呼叫。
以下是佇列狀態端點工作流程的高階說明:
應用程式會將下列資訊傳送至佇列狀態端點:
一或多個佇列 ID。
語言代碼。
選用的回呼時間範圍參數,可決定要計算未來多久內的回呼時段。
要求會傳回下列資訊:
即時佇列指標:預估等待時間 (EWT)、佇列中的通話。
專員指標:登入、可接聽、突破。
預估回撥容量。
佇列設定:營業時間 (hoops)、假日。
應用程式會根據這項資訊決定是否執行下列動作:
如果預估等待時間和服務專員空檔時間可接受,就將通話轉接給真人服務專員。
提供回撥服務,並顯示下一個可用的回撥時段。
用途
雖然佇列狀態端點不會直接修改 CRM 記錄,但語音 AI 系統或協調系統通常會使用這個端點,與 Salesforce、Zendesk 或 ServiceNow 等外部平台整合。本節將說明一些常見用途。
即時轉移決策
以下是即時轉移決策工作流程:
語音 AI 系統會撥打
/apps/api/v1/queues/status,取得預估等待時間和服務專員空檔。如果預計等待時間在可接受的範圍內,且有空閒服務專員,語音 AI 系統就會將通話轉接至佇列。
如果預估等待時間過長或沒有可用的服務專員,語音 AI 系統會提供回撥服務,並根據回撥時間顯示時間選項。
回呼排程輔助工具
以下是回呼排程輔助工作流程:
系統會先呼叫佇列狀態端點,取得下列資訊,再顯示回呼選項:
有效回呼時段
營業時間和節慶背景資訊
應用程式會呼叫相關的 Google Workspace API 回呼建立端點,且只會使用佇列狀態端點確認可用的時段。
節慶和非營業時間行為
如果佇列狀態端點指出佇列不在營業時間內或在假日,語音 AI 系統可以執行下列任一動作:
只在有效的未來時間提供回呼。
提供量身打造的訊息,例如:「我們現在已打烊,以下是下一個可回撥的時間。」
任何 CRM 專屬邏輯 (例如支援單關閉時的處理方式,或是否要在安排回撥前建立或更新記錄) 都會在整合程序中處理,或透過其他應用程式的 API 功能處理。佇列狀態端點的角色是提供佇列端的容量和時間資訊。